Financial
Sally reviewed the year-end figures for Box Hill South. The checking account is extremely low due to the fact that $17,000 was used from the checking account for capital expenditures. The Board decided to cash out the CD of $33,000 and to put $15,000 into the checking account and the remainder into the money market account. The income at year-end was approximately $3,000 more that than budgeted due to collection of some delinquent accounts. The expenses, however, showed that about $4,000 more was spent than budgeted. During 2003, we experienced a blizzard and a hurricane. The clean-up from these 2 major occurrences was expensive. A special snow CD was used to pay for the $40,000 snow bill. Only $10,000 had been budgeted.

Manager's Report
Action Items
1. Stone Eagle Court Water Issue - The letter that was sent to all the homeowners on Stone Eagle Court was reviewed. The Board had also invited all residents to come to this monthly meeting to discuss the issue further. No residents showed up. The Board decided to authorize work on four (4) separate issues:
a. Stabilize area around storm drain behind 3231 SEC.
b. Contain ponding on Common Area on side of 3211 SEC.
c. Stabilize sinkhole in Common Area in front of 3201 SEC.
d. Instruct Comcast Cable to bury exposed wires in the rear of 3220 SEC.
2. E-Mail from resident on Holly Berry Court - wanted to know why the Rules were not being enforced. He has lived here 17 years and does not like all the cars without registration, toys and bikes strewn all over the court, and trash cans not being taken to the rear of the property after trash day. Sallie had responded to his e-mail the Rules and Regulations have not yet been approved. Until they are approved, the Board can only have the property manager write letters to the neighborhood asking them to clean up. Unfortunately, much of these activities would require a change in human behavior and that is not something anyone can control.
3. Jungle Gym - owner on Raccoon Court received a letter asking her to remove her plastic jungle gym because it was not approved equipment. The owner wrote the Board and asked if they couldn't keep it in their fenced yard but will remove it when they move. The Board agreed.
4. E-mail from resident on Split Oak Court complaining about the services he received for his monthly assessment payment. He did not feel that he was getting anything for his money. Sue Perouty, President of BHSHOA replied to him and explained the budget in detail.
5. Rules & Regulations - the Board received some recommendations from the homeowners at the Annual Meeting in November. The Board reviewed these suggestions and made changes to the R&R where necessary. The R&R will be available for voting on at the Semi-Annual meeting in May. The Board is also seeking volunteer members for a committee to establish a fining structure.
